Released in 2014, Alien: Isolation became one of the most acclaimed games based on the Alien franchise thanks to its atmosphere and unpredictable Xenomorph AI. Set aboard Sevastopol Station, it tasked players with surviving against a relentless Alien that adapted to player behavior throughout the campaign.
Sega and Creative Assembly have revealed the first trailer for Alien Isolation 2. The trailer, which was shown during the Summer Game Fest showcase today, reveals that the game will be released on PS5, Xbox Series X/S, Switch 2 and PC.
